Zion Williamson will return next season
Meanwhile, Williamson has also made headlines recently for other reasons. The young sensation is expecting a contract extension with the New Orleans Pelicans in the offseason.
However, reports say the Pelicans are reluctant to offer a maximum contract to such a fragile and injury-prone player. Such rumors fueled speculation that the power forward was leaving New Orleans. Now it all depends on the Pelicans front office deal. suggestions Williamson.

Williamson is out of action with a leg injury for the entire 2021/22 season. Therefore, whether he will wear Pelicans again next season is a hot topic of debate right now. It’s true that the 2019 No. 1 pick is showing signs of slowing down.
However, he walked out of the college gates with all his weapons at the ready. Comparisons to NBA legends like Shaquille O’Neal ran rampant on NBA forums. At first glance, its potential seemed endless.

What’s more, he had a decent rookie year despite his injuries. In 2021, he also made his first All-Star appearance, averaging 27 points, 7.2 rebounds and 3.7 assists for the season.
